Performance Improvement and Regulatory Coordinator
- Ozarks Medical Center (West Plains, MO)
-
The Behavioral Healthcare Quality Coordinator is responsible for overseeing and improving the quality of care provided in behavioral health settings. This role involves monitoring clinical practices, ensuring compliance with regulatory standards, and implementing best practices to enhance patient outcomes. The coordinator will assess quality metrics, conduct audits, facilitate training programs, and collaborate with healthcare teams to drive continuous improvement. Additionally, they will support the development and implementation of policies and procedures to ensure adherence to both internal and external quality standards in behavioral healthcare services. Current Missouri RN license or compact state (preferred)
